  5. I don't get the "insua was targeted thing". He was our left full back, most teams in the league, if they attack down the wing, attack down their own right. There's just more right footed players about. Also when we play Johnson down our right, that often pins the oppo back down their left as they don't want their left full back 2 on 1 with Johnson and Kuyt. So that makes them even more likely to come down their right, our left. The idea that Insua was targeted because he's a bit crap is laughable. Our problem down our left side was the lack of a decent and consistent left sided midfielder. Big shame that Riera didn't cut it.
